The (a $0.99 upgrade) unlocked the Machete, Flamethrower, Laser, and Dynamite. In 2015, owning the Pro Pack meant prestige. However, it also created the first "pay-to-win" controversy, as non-paying players often raged against the overpowered Flamethrower's freeze-lag effect.

On paper, Mini Militia looked like a joke. The art style was crude: blocky, faceless soldiers with oversized backpacks. The animations were stiff. The maps were 2D side-scrollers. But that simplicity was its superpower.

Beyond the surface-level mayhem, the game offered surprising depth. High-level play involved managing jetpack fuel, utilizing "crouch" mechanics to evade grenades, and customizing loadouts to suit specific playstyles 0.5.2 . The ranking system, ranging from Sergeant Major to 2nd Lieutenant, provided a clear sense of progression that kept the community engaged for years 0.5.6 . Conclusion
